Sam Brace – Graceless

Sam Brace’s journey from frontman of the folk-punk band Skinny Lister to a solo artist has been nothing short of thrilling. After touring the world and sharing stages with musical heavyweights like Frank Turner and Flogging Molly, Sam is now paving his own path with “Graceless,” a bold new track that showcases his evolution as an artist. With a sound that blends raw energy and heartfelt introspection, Sam has found a unique way to channel his experiences into music that speaks directly to the heart. His transition to solo work has allowed him to explore new sonic territories while maintaining the passion and authenticity that made him a fan favorite.

“Graceless” is a captivating anthem that explores the beauty of embracing imperfection. With its gritty yet tender lyrics, the song navigates themes of vulnerability and self-acceptance, inviting listeners to find strength in their flaws. The instrumentation mirrors this emotional journey, building intensity while keeping the focus firmly on the personal narrative. Whether you’re drawn in by its powerful message or its dynamic sound, “Graceless” is a track that stays with you long after it ends.
